Disciplined convex programming and cvx
WebDisciplined Convex Programming and CVX. S Boyd, M Grant. Modern Optimization for Control, Communication and Signal Processing ... http://cvxr.com/cvx/doc/intro.html
Disciplined convex programming and cvx
Did you know?
http://faculty.bicmr.pku.edu.cn/~wenzw/bigdata/lectcvx.pdf http://web.cvxr.com/cvx/doc/dcp.html
WebJan 1, 2014 · The recursive convex solution of the multi-period optimal power flow problem was implemented in the convex discipline tool (CVX) with the SDPT3 and … WebApr 20, 2013 · Disciplined convex programming error: Illegal operation: log( {complex affine} ). Is there an equivalent formulation for the objective function? Thanks in advance.
WebJul 10, 2024 · I entered CVX in the search box on the top of this page, and many pertinent "how to reformulate optimization problems to comply with CVX's Disciplined Convex … WebBecause CVX is designed to support convex optimization, it must be able to verify that problems are convex. To that end, CVX adopts certain rules that govern how constraint and objective expressions are constructed. For example, CVX requires that the left- and right-hand sides of an equality constraint be affine. So a constraint such as
WebDisciplined convex programming (DCP) is a system for constructing mathematical expressions with known curvature from a given library of base functions. CVXPY uses …
WebApr 3, 2024 · The package CVXR provides an object-oriented modeling language for Disciplined Convex Programming (DCP). It allows the user to formulate convex optimization problems in a natural way following mathematical convention and DCP rules. The system analyzes the problem, verifies its convexity, converts it into a canonical form, … royston stoffelsWebMixed integer disciplined convex programming represents new territory for the CVX modeling framework—and for the supporting solvers as well. While solvers for mixed integer linear and quadratic programs (MILP/MIQP) are reasonably mature, support for more general convex nonlinearities is a relatively new development. royston springs common lane s71 4edWebApr 20, 2024 · This approximation gives good results when -4 <= x <= 4, and will be improved in future releases of CVX. For array values of X, the log_normcdf returns an array of identical size with the calculation applied independently to each element. X must be real. Disciplined convex programming information: log_normcdf is concave and … royston st jhons baptist schoolWebDisciplined convex programming is a methodology for constructing convex optimization problems proposed by Michael Grant, Stephen Boyd, and Yinyu Ye [GBY06], [Gra04] . It … royston store fixturesWebMay 7, 2024 · Disciplined convex programming information: rel_entr(X,Y) is convex in both X and Y, nonmonotonic in X, and nonincreasing in Y. Thus when used in CVX … royston street pottonWebA calibration method based on convex optimization (CVX) and neural networks is proposed for the large planar arrays of phased array three-dimensional imaging sonar ... royston street liverpoolWebApr 9, 2024 · CVX, a Matlab toolbox for disciplined convex programming. Convex programming is a subclass of nonlinear programming (NLP) that unifies and generalizes least squares (LS), linear programming (LP), and convex quadratic programming (QP). It has become quite popular recently for a number of reasons, including its attractive … royston st john the baptist school